openfigi exchange codes

Posted by

Cashtags are usually US tickers, but to trade on lemon.markets, you need the ISIN or GM ticker. We do that as follows: As you can see, we are using TL0 as our search query. standards organization), founded in 1989. Check out the documentation to learn more. The Bloomberg two digit exchange code system gets a little complicated because in certain countries Bloomberg also has a "composite" exchange code. lemon.markets is the API infrastructure that enables automated trading and investing on stock markets. If you are building an automated trading strategy, this might cause problems if you are collecting market data from international sources. OpenFIGI.com Search FIGI OpenFIGI.com Mapping Service figi Bloomberg Terminal ID_BB_GLOBAL, or ID135 . In this article, we will dive into 4 reasons for doing so. The response is an Array of Objects where the Object at index i contains the results for the Mapping Job at index i in the request. FIGIs are never reused and once issued, represent an instrument in perpetuity.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Please be sure to review the code and make changes as needed. For instance; an Openfigi Exchange Codes API is a tool that retrieves all the FIGIs codes related to an ISIN code. Click here for the current list of stateCode values. Best Openfigi Exchange Codes API In Javascript. I would like to add an API-Key header to the Bloomberg post call. Check out the documentation to learn more. Reduce the number of jobs contained in each request. hbbd```b`` ,(d1 :3ts7@ i $4?? So, how do we go from AAPL to APC? When both are Numbers, it is required that a <= b. OpenFIGI is a Bloomberg funded effort to create a free and public permanent identifier. 4407 0 obj <>stream www .openfigi .com. Examples include Salesforce and Box. For searching request, with post data not a plain object. jwergieluk/openfigi. The attached file is provided by Bloomberg on their OpenFIGI site, however due to its potential, we wanted to ensure that the data provided by Bloomberg is given as much visibility as possible. So when you pull up information on a global security on our website, the "symbol" to use is the combination of the two digit exchange code plus the local symbol used Currently we support most modern browsers and Internet Explorer 9 and up. At least one entry must be a Number. applied to every FIGI number. Trademarks f"https://data.lemon.markets/v1/instruments/?search=, article on beginner-friendly trading strategies. |Lookup ISIN on openfigi.com|Lookup SEDOL on openfigi.com, 2022 Stock Market MBA, Inc. You can find out the ticker symbols and exchanges associated with a stock by looking up the security's ISIN on this web page on Stock Market MBA again. Thats why Magtia remaps every exchange symbol everyday before the exchange opens. Example: [{"idType":"ID_SHORT_CODE . This returns the following JSON output: We can now access this ISIN (by the way, this is done like this: request.json().get('results')[0].get('isin')) to place any subsequent trades. under ISO 10383; or 2) Bloomberg, the most widely used professional data service, uses a two digit code to identify every stock exchange; When both are date Strings, it is required that a and b are no more than one year apart. This is very useful for companies that want to keep track of the security of their investments by decoding such codes. An indistinct identifier which may be linked to multiple instruments. consortium founded in 1989), as well as an X9 American National Standard (x9.org, accredited by Combined with the instrument identifier, FIGI (Financial Instrument Global Identifier), firms are able to link fragmented proprietary symbologies, fill the gaps that remain, streamline the trade workflow and reduce operational risk. FAQs This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. GitHub. OPRA Symbol - Option symbol standardized by the Options Price Reporting Authority (OPRA) to identify a U.S. option. The attached file is provided by Bloomberg on their OpenFIGI site, however due to its potential, we wanted to ensure that the data provided by Bloomberg is given as much visibility as possible. Although our website supports Internet Explorer 9, we recommend you upgrade your browser to a newer version for a better experience. OpenFIGI is your entry point to multiple tools for identifying, mapping and requesting a free Financial Instrument Global Identifier (FIGI). Unique Bloomberg Identifier - A legacy, internal Bloomberg identifier. For example, US exchanges often use tickers, whereas German exchanges reference an ISIN. Unique FIGIs are published by Bloomberg L.P. and datasets are both searchable and available for download via the Bloomberg OpenFIGI website. Click here for the current list of securityType values. October 23, 2022 user. Send your API key using the HTTP header X-OPENFIGI-APIKEY. OpenFIGI API responses don't include the Access-Control-* response headers needed to make browsers allow your frontend JavaScript code to access the responses. With a valid API key, you will be subject to a higher rate-limit and request size. FIGI also fills in the gap for asset To do so, send the request: The next property will continue to appear in the response Object whenever more results are accessible, and those results can be retrieved by repeating this process. Most European brokerage providers use the ISIN (International Securities Identification Number) as a means to uniquely identify financial instruments. {'data': [{'compositeFIGI': 'BBG000WGWT81', article on beginner-friendly trading strategies. Although our website supports Internet Explorer 9, we recommend you upgrade your browser to a newer version for a better experience. Privacy Policy Feedback. The FIGI is a 12-character alpha-numerical code that does not contain information characterizing financial instruments, but serves for uniform unique global identification. Click here for the current list of micCode values. They are not necessarily written to be included as-is in production applications. OpenFIGI.com uses several advanced Web technologies for you to search and request FIGI. In addition, you will also have information about that security or about that company, such as its sector of activity and the name of the firm. Designates the Certified Provider that issued (minted) the corresponding FIGI, Always 'G' to designate it as a Global Identifier. This works for all securities where the 2 digit Bloomberg Exchange Code is NOT equal to the Bloomberg Composite Country Code (in the above example GR=Germany). You signed in with another tab or window. endstream endobj startxref industry). For that, we access the search endpoint, which allows us to search for FIGIs (and their corresponding tickers) using keywords and other filters. Expect to learn how it can save you time, make your trading more efficient and lead to data-based decisions. For more articles on helpful tips surrounding automated trading, check out our blog. If you are interested in seeing examples in a language for which there is currently no example, please open an Issue or submit a Pull Request. Use the links below to view the current values for each enum-like parameter in V1. For example, they might disclose that they are holding "AAC AU", which is the Australian Agricultural Company Ltd traded on the ASX exchange in Australia, which is exchange code AT. About OpenFIGI Exchange Codes API In JSON. by the exchange. The code present in this repo are merely examples of how to use the OpenFIGI API. Get the current list of values for the enum-like properties on Mapping Jobs. The way that ISIN is constructed is that the first two characters correspond to the country of issuance. Code. As you can see, we are using 'TL0' as our search query. We do that as follows: Note that you need to fill in your own API key to run this code snippet. Keep reading to learn how you can use the OpenFIGI and lemon.markets APIs to map tickers to ISINs. Check out our documentation to find out more about our API structure, different endpoints and specific use cases. This repo contains simple examples of how to obtain FIGIs for securities via the OpenFIGI API. Exchange Mnemonic (Searchable Exchange Code on OpenFIGI) ACE ACE Derivs & Cmdty Exchange ADE Athens Derivative Exchange AFE BBX Bombay Stock Exchange BDP Euronext Derivatives Lisbon BFO Euronext Derivatives Brussels BFX Bahrain Financial Exchange BMF BSE Budapest Stock Exchange CBF So we currently have in our database stocks traded on 104 stock exchanges around the world, including 8 stock exchanges in the U.S. As explained in our article what is a symbol, "symbols" around the world are not unique. The following values are returned: Data: (Collection) FIGI: (Text) Name: (Text . Privacy Policy This API retrieves FIGI codes from any security based on its ISIN code in a matter of seconds. Let's change the structure a little bit, so we can easily convert it to a Pandas DataFrame. The FIGI of a particular financial instrument is consistent across providers, making research, trading and mapping more seamless. The OpenFIGI API can be used to map any kind of securities identification, or symbology, to a FIGI (or a Financial Instrument Global Identifier). State code of the desired instrument(s). Currently we support most modern browsers and Internet Explorer 9 and up. Starting out from this developer-focused and growing niche, lemon.markets aims to provide infrastructure for contextual brokerage products throughout Europe. The API is free and open to the public, though unauthenticated traffic will be subject to a lower rate-limit. . Use a modern browser to start requesting FIGI now! 0 Unique Identifier for Future Option - Bloomberg unique ticker with logic for index, currency, single stock futures, commodities and commodity options. The Bloomberg two digit exchange code system gets a little complicated because in certain countries Bloomberg also has a "composite" exchange code. Terms of Service The number contains a country code, issuer identification, and issue identification. To ensure that we obtain the ticker as listed on the desired German exchange, we specify our search query, TSLA and filter using the exchange code GM, which stands for the Munich Stock Exchange. OCC Symbol - A twenty-one character option symbol standardized by the Options Clearing Corporation (OCC) to identify a U.S. option. The platform can also be used to obtain other characteristics, such as the exchange code, market sector or ticker. At least one entry must be a Number. To arrive at the correct ISIN, youd need to search for the latter. Became the first exchange in Asia to adopt the identifiers. The OpenFIGI API allows mapping to alternative symbologies being used as a primary key within a database to the FIGI. See below for more information about the structure of the Objects in the Array. Join me on 21 February for a webinar panel on financial standardization efforts that will be required by the Financial Data Transparency Act of 2022, on behalf Will find instruments whose strike price falls in an interval. In that context, have you ever thought about automating your trading strategy? FIGIs can often be mapped to other unique identifiers, such as equity and index option ticker symbols.[19]. Our client cant afford to get a trade wrong. TT is the exchange code and 1722 is the local symbol used by that exchange. With some machine learning knowledge, you might be able to automate such a trader yourself! For example, US exchanges often use tickers, whereas German exchanges reference an ISIN. By Ultumus. Terms of Service Click here to find out! And there we have it, we have successfully mapped a US ticker to an ISIN (by means of the GM ticker). lemon.markets, a start-up powering automated trading, is much the same: trades are placed by referencing an instruments ISIN. FAQs We don't use composite codes on StockMarketMBA.com, but it is important to be aware of them because some U.S. ETFs, when they disclose the securities they are holding, will use a symbol that includes a Please sign-up and/or login to obtain an API Key. Bloomberg Exchange Code to MIC mapping. [20] The OMG standard is governed through the Open Source MIT License. NLS Plus provides real-time, intraday last sale data for all securities traded on The, October 9, 2014: Financial Instrument Global Identifier (FIGI) standard adopted by. You can hit . Now, we can use the lemon.markets Instrument endpoint to obtain the ISIN that corresponds to this ticker. Very often, theyre used as a way to refer to a particular security without having to reference the name in full (that would be Tesla, Inc. and Apple Inc.) However, a different exchange might list a security under a different stock symbol, for example, the Munich Stock Exchange lists Apple as APC. Type in 023135106 and hit enter. CUSIP - Committee on Uniform Securities Identification Procedures. It is ideal for those who want to quickly retrieve information about a particular security. the Object Management Group (www.OMG.org, an international non-profit technology standards Version 2 is recommended as it provides increased coverage. Where a FIGI has not been assigned for any reason, a request can be submitted to have an identifier assigned, as long as the request is in line with the standard and stated assignment rules. The request should be an Array of Objects (or Mapping Jobs), e.g. Also, [a, null] is equivalent to the interval [a, a + (1 year)] and [null, b] is equivalent to [b - (1 year), b]. This will notify the API to return the next "page" of results. October 23, 2022 user. As you can see, we are using TL0 as our search query. For those properties you can use the GET /v3/mapping/values/:key endpoint to get the current list of valid values. Enable JavaScript to start requesting FIGI now! One very useful function is the ability to look up a security based on its ISIN code. For example, we can pull back the contract we need using an ID_FULL_EXCHANGE_SYMBOL value of The value for the represented third party identifier. List of http response status code from OpenFIGI API, following and extending standardized rule. For mapping request, with post data not an array. For example FIGI: BBG000BCCRV3 and CompositeID: BBG000BCCRV3 - We use this security as the primary Security for all securities with the CompositeID=BBG000BCCRV3. o"C )akARl6l#UA: 4WC]${cn9lulB[3). Phil Straszynski . We are always looking for great additions to our team that help us build a brokerage infrastructure for the 21st century. Will find instruments whose expiration date falls in an interval. October 23, 2022 user. Best Openfigi Exchange Codes API For Developers. 5 WpIG as well as brokerage of accounts. Will find instruments whose maturity date falls in an interval. The response is an Object having one of the following properties: The current list of values present for the property named by the key request parameter. Version 2 of the API is nearly the same as Version 3 with any differences in the output below. All upper case ISO 8859-1 consonant (including Y). A FIGI consists of three parts: A two-character prefix, a 'G' as the third character; an eight character alpha-numeric code which does not contain English vowels "A", "E", "I", "O", or "U"; and a single check digit. issued under the guidelines of the Object Management Group (OMG.org, an international, non-profit Return to this page after creating an account or logging in to create, or view, your API key. Finally, subtract that summed value from the next higher integer ending in zero (e.g., If the summed value is 72, then 80 is the next higher integer ending in 0, and the check digit is 8). So if you want to send the requests from your frontend code, your only option is use a proxy. These features on the mentioned web site are not only free (at least for now) but also has extensive international coverage based on the data from OpenFIGI which is also mentioned in this answer . For more articles on helpful tips surrounding automated trading, check out our blog. Leave us a comment if you have any questions or requests regarding what youd like to read next! This page was last edited on 1 March 2023, at 01:09. Index code assigned by the index provider for the purpose of identifying the security.

Bridget And Stephen Lancaster, Articles O